came back from the game and there were both positives and obviously negatives from this game:

Positives:

PP Goal - kept it simple with a Arnott rocket and Zubie and Clarkson in front

Tedenby-Arnott-Elias line - thought Tedenby kept up well with the vets and was rewarded with his first NHL point. even got a great scoring chance but couldn't bury the shot in between the hashmarks

Steven Gionta - hit everyone not in red; i love the energy this guy brings to the team

Negatives:

Defensive coverage - especially atrocious with the Myers goal; go back and watch the replay - 4 Devils lined up in an I all on one side leaving Myers WIDE open

Clearing the zone - no explanation needed here

Top line - yes they scored a goal, but it was off a lucky bounce off a Sabres skate. Need more sustained pressure in the zone from these guys

Kovy - obviously the shootout attempt sucked and rifling a breakaway shot over the net didn't help either. But I have faith Kovy will turn it around - too talented not to

So overall, a step in the right direction by actually scoring some goals. But defensively we have more holes than Swiss Cheese and need to figure out some spacing and coverage issues that are killing the team and the goaltenders' chances of stopping some pucks. Because I thought Hedberg had a decent game - defense just left him out to dry on majority of the goals.
